VimpelCom Launches New Beeline Business Brand
03 Sep 2008

Moscow and New York (September 3, 2008) - Open Joint Stock Company “Vimpel-Communications” (“VimpelCom” or the “Company”) (NYSE: VIP) announced today the launch of the ‘Beeline Business’ brand for the Russian corporate market.

All the products and services provided to corporate clients by Golden Telecom and Corbina Telecom will be offered under the new single brand.
 
Alexander Izosimov, CEO of VimpelCom, said, “Today we want to say to the market that the integration is close to completion and we are working as one team now. Providing services under the single brand we are strengthening our competitive advantages and are ready to serve all the needs of business customers”.
 
“The launch of ‘Beeline Business’ means that we are an integrated operator which provides its clients with a wide range of telecom solutions. Business customers will soon find it natural to receive different types of communications services from one vendor that will help to make their business more successful”, said Jean-Pierre Vandromme, the Executive Vice President for Russian Operations of VimpelCom.
     
After the integration VimpelCom is becoming an operator which provides a full spectrum of telecom services*. Working under the strong single brand the Company will focus on offering corporate clients a unified high quality services across the whole Russia.

The VimpelCom Group consists of telecommunications operators providing voice and data services through a range of wireless, fixed and broadband technologies. The Group includes companies operating in Russia, Kazakhstan, Ukraine, Uzbekistan, Tajikistan, Georgia and Armenia, in territories with a total population of about 250 million. The Group companies provide services under the "Beeline" brand.  VimpelCom was the first Russian company to list its shares on the New York Stock Exchange ("NYSE"). VimpelCom's ADSs are listed on the NYSE under the symbol "VIP".

 

VimpelCom Ltd.

Altimo, a leading private equity group, operating on some of the world's most desirable and potentially lucrative mobile telecommunications markets, was created in 2005 from Alfa Telecom, which itself was established in 2004 to hold the telecoms investments of the Alfa Group Consortium (VimpelCom Ltd., MegaFon and Turkcell Iletisim Hizmetleri A.S.). Those assets are in Russia, the CIS and other promising emerging markets.

VimpelCom Ltd. provides voice and data services through a range of wireless, fixed and broadband technologies. VimpelCom Ltd. is headquartered in Amsterdam and has operations in Russia, Ukraine, Kazakhstan, Uzbekistan, Tajikistan, Georgia, Armenia, Kyrgyzstan, Vietnam, Cambodia, Laos, Algeria, Bangladesh, Canada, Italy, Pakistan, Burundi, Namibia, Zimbabwe and Central African Republic covering territory with a total population of about 843 million with over 181 mln subscribers. VimpelCom Ltd. operating companies provide services under the "Beeline", "Kyivstar", "Djuice", "Wind", "Infostrada", "Mobilink", "Leo", "Banglalink", "Telecel" and "Djezzy" brands. VimpelCom Ltd. is traded on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ol "VIP". As of 31 December 2010, Altimo owned 44.65% of the voting shares of VimpelCom Ltd. (since June 2011 -  24.99%).
